Sensex jumps nearly 900 points as Iran peace hopes lift markets

Indian benchmark indices opened sharply higher on Friday as hopes of easing tensions in the Middle East boosted investor sentiment. The Sensex gained nearly 868 points to 74,700.40, while the Nifty rose about 240 points to 23,401.15. Markets were lifted after US President Donald Trump said a peace deal with Iran could be reached as early as this weekend.
